A Symphony of Wildlife
The safari unfolded like a symphony, each sighting a new movement in nature’s grand composition. We encountered buffalo, lizards, and the vibrant Zazu, each animal a brushstroke in the park’s living canvas. The air was alive with the calls of storks and sea eagles, their presence a reminder of the park’s avian diversity. A pelican graced us with its elegant flight, a rare sight that added to the day’s magic.
Lahiru’s approach to guiding was refreshing. Unlike others who rushed through the park, he allowed us to savor each moment, ensuring that our interactions with the wildlife were respectful and unhurried. His love for the animals was palpable, and his commitment to their well-being was inspiring. Witnessing another jeep’s aggressive behavior towards an elephant was distressing, but Lahiru’s patience and respect for the animals’ natural behavior were a testament to his integrity.
